Summary:
The Rockwall Independent School District (ISD) in Texas is home to three exceptional middle schools: Maurine Cain Middle, Herman E Utley Middle, and J.W. Williams Middle. These schools consistently demonstrate strong academic performance, with J.W. Williams Middle standing out as a true standout in the district.
J.W. Williams Middle has consistently ranked among the top 218-172 middle schools in Texas over the past 3 school years, earning a 5-star rating from SchoolDigger. The school's proficiency rates on STAAR tests are significantly higher than the district and state averages across multiple subjects and grade levels. For example, in 2024-2025, 77.06% of 7th graders at J.W. Williams were proficient or better in STAAR Reading, compared to 65.44% for the district and 51.69% for the state. J.W. Williams also had the highest proficiency rates in STAAR Math, Science, and Algebra I compared to the other two Rockwall ISD middle schools.
While Maurine Cain Middle and Herman E Utley Middle also perform well above state averages, they lag behind J.W. Williams in overall academic achievement and rankings. All three middle schools, however, demonstrate impressive metrics, including a 0.0% dropout rate and relatively similar spending per student and student-teacher ratios, suggesting the district is allocating resources fairly and ensuring equity in educational opportunities.
